1. Joanie name meaning and origin

The name Joanie is predominantly a feminine given name, serving as a diminutive or affectionate form of Joan. Joan itself derives from the Hebrew name Yochanan, meaning "God is gracious" or "gift from God." This connection to divine grace has contributed to the name's enduring appeal across generations.

Joanie gained particular popularity in English-speaking countries during the mid-twentieth century, especially in the 1950s and 1960s. The name reflects a common linguistic pattern wherein diminutives ending in -ie or -y create a more informal, endearing variant of traditional names. Though less common as a standalone given name in recent decades, Joanie continues to be used as both a legal name and as a familiar nickname for those named Joan or Joanna.

3. Variations and nicknames of Joanie

The feminine name Joanie has a rich history as a diminutive form of Joan, which itself derives from the Hebrew name Yochanan, meaning "God is gracious." Throughout different cultures and time periods, Joanie has evolved into various formal variants including Joanna, Joanne, Johanna, Giovanna, and Juana. Each variant carries the same meaningful etymology while reflecting different linguistic traditions. In English-speaking countries, Joanie gained particular popularity during the mid-20th century, partly due to the influence of actress Joan Crawford and singer Joan Baez, though many women named Joan were affectionately called Joanie as a more casual form of address.

Beyond its formal variants, Joanie has inspired numerous affectionate nicknames and diminutives that friends and family use. Common nicknames include Jo, Joey, JoJo, Jojo, and Joni (made famous by singer-songwriter Joni Mitchell). Some more playful or unique diminutives include Joannie, Jo-Jo, Joannie-Baloney, JoanieBug, and Joan-Joan. In certain regions, especially in southern states, compound nicknames like Joanie-Mae or Joanie-Beth are sometimes used. The versatility of the name allows for personalization across different life stages, with some women preferring the more sophisticated Joan in professional settings while embracing Joanie among friends and family. This adaptability has helped maintain the name's enduring appeal across generations, even as naming trends have changed dramatically over the decades.

7. Famous people named Joanie

Name
Description
Joanie Laurer
American professional wrestler and actress better known by her ring name Chyna; became the first woman to enter the Royal Rumble and compete in the King of the Ring tournament
Joanie Sommers
American singer and actress known for her 1962 hit song 'Johnny Get Angry' and as the voice of Pepsi's 'Come Alive' jingle in the 1960s
Joanie Dodds
American model and television personality who was the runner-up on cycle 6 of America's Next Top Model and later hosted DIY Network's 'Run My Renovation'
Joanie Bartels
American children's musician and vocalist known for her popular 'Magic Series' albums and as a member of the singing group 'Ivory Tower'
Joanie Cunningham
Fictional character portrayed by Erin Moran on the sitcom 'Happy Days'; became a cultural reference point for the name Joanie
Joanie Loves Chachi
Not a person but a spin-off television series from 'Happy Days' starring Erin Moran as Joanie Cunningham, helping cement the name in pop culture
Joanie Weston
Legendary roller derby star nicknamed 'The Blonde Bomber' who led the San Francisco Bay Bombers and helped popularize the sport in the 1960s and 1970s
Joanie Spina
Former choreographer and director for illusionist David Copperfield who became an influential magic consultant and director in the performance magic industry
Joanie Mahoney
American politician who served as the first female County Executive of Onondaga County, New York, and later became President of SUNY College of Environmental Science and Forestry
Joanie Leeds
Grammy Award-winning children's musician and songwriter known for albums like 'All the Ladies' and 'Good Egg'
